Understand the Context

The first step in mastering any concept is to recognize its relevance within its specific field. Ask yourself questions like:

- How does this concept connect with the bigger picture?

- What problem is it addressing?

- Why is this idea important?

For example, if you're learning about "sustainable energy," explore why it's critical for future energy needs. By doing so, you'll gain a deeper internalization of the concept, making it easier to retain.

Application Is Key

Theory alone is insufficient for mastering any topic; hands-on experience helps solidify your understanding. Here are a few strategies:

- Work on practical case studies or real-life scenarios.

- Take tests related to the subject.

- Teach the concept to someone else, as it enhances your retention.

For example, if you're learning to code, build and deploy small projects instead of just reading tutorials. Practice transforms raw knowledge into skillful expertise.

Take Breaks and Reflect

Constant cramming can burn out your mental faculties. Adopt the study-break pattern, which involves short, intense periods of study followed by breaks. This approach can:

- Improve focus and productivity.

- Encourage better retention of information.

- Help you digest more challenging parts of the concept.

Reflection during breaks also allows you to rethink what you've learned and bridge gaps in your understanding.
